This is my Saturday night look this week and it's pretty simple to do, but might take a little time if you wanna keep layering up the eyeshadow - it really depends how far you wanna take the drama. So I used one of my favourite Estee Lauder palettes which is called Film Noir and it retails at £35. I've had this palette for a year or so and it's the one that I *always* reach for to take with me because it's just so easy to do a soft grey smokey eye using it. My base in this look is by MAC and it's called Genuine Treasure, it was a limited edition one that I didn't really rate much at the time and still don't much now, but it does make a soft glittery base for this kind of look, so I grabbed it for this. I then finished off my eyes using Benefit's They're Real mascara and Urban Decay's 24/7 eyeliner in Gunmetal on the inner waterline.
My face has Bourjois Healthy Mix foundation mixed with Illamasqua Liquid Foundation so it suits my skintone and covers nicely but without being too thick. I like this Bourjois foundation but it can be a smidgeon too dark sometimes so mixing it with the paler Illamasqua one helps. My blusher is Estee Lauder Powder Gelee in Tease which is genuinely my favourite blusher of all time. No joke. It's beautiful! My eyebrows are the shade Faint from the Urban Decay Naked Basics palette and my lips are MAC Hue, nice and nude.
